Rafting on the Ayung River With Safety Gear and a Guide in Every Raft

Bali ATV Quad Bike and Water Rafting Include Lunch and Transfer - Rafting on the Ayung River With Safety Gear and a Guide in Every Raft
After the ATV, you switch to rafting on the Ayung River. The experience runs about 2 hours, and it’s built around the kind of rapid range that makes planning interesting.

Normally, Ayung is described as a mellow Class II river. But in the rainy season, the same river can rise to Class IV. That matters because Class IV usually means bigger, more intense rapids—so the day you book can feel different depending on when you go.

The safety approach sounds practical: you get protective equipment and a guide in every raft. That’s the difference between “fun sport” and “chaos.” You’re not figuring things out alone while paddling through fast water.

Who This Tour Suits Best (And Who Might Want a Different Plan)

Bali ATV Quad Bike and Water Rafting Include Lunch and Transfer - Who This Tour Suits Best (And Who Might Want a Different Plan)
This combo is made for active travelers who want variety. You’ll be on an ATV through mixed terrain and then in water doing a guided rafting run.

It’s also a good fit if you’re traveling with a partner or small group and want the day to feel personal. The activity is described as private—only your group participates—so you’re not blending into a mega-tour crowd.

Age rules are clearly stated, which helps you plan without surprises. The activities have a minimum age of 7 years old and maximum of 65 years old. For solo ATV riding, the minimum is 16 years old and the maximum 65 years old.

The possible drawback is simply physical reality. Mud and water are part of the fun here, and rafting can become more intense when conditions push toward Class IV. If you’re prone to motion sickness or you’re not comfortable in water, consider whether rafting is your safest choice on that day.

FAQ

How long is the ATV and rafting combo?

The total duration is listed as about 3 hours (approx.), with ATV time around 1 to 1.5 hours and rafting for about 2 hours.

Is lunch included?

Yes. Lunch is included between the ATV and rafting activities, along with mineral bottle water.

Do I get hotel pickup and drop-off?

Yes. Hotel pick up & drop off are included for Ubud and several south Bali areas, including Sanur, Canggu, Seminyak, Kuta, and Denpasar.

Is there an extra charge if my hotel is outside the pickup area?

Yes. There’s an additional fee of Rp. 150,000 (about $10) if you are outside the pick-up area.

Is the tour private?

Yes. It’s described as a private tour/activity, meaning only your group will participate.

What age limits apply?

The activities have a minimum of 7 years old and a maximum of 65 years old. For solo ATV riding, the minimum age is 16, and the maximum is 65.

Is insurance included?

Yes. Insurance is listed as included.

What safety equipment is provided?

You’ll receive safety gear for the activities, plus a towel and locker. Rafting includes a guide in every raft.

How difficult are the rapids on the Ayung River?

Ayung is usually described as a mellow Class II, but it can rise to Class IV in the rainy season.

What if the weather is bad?

This experience requires good weather. If it’s canceled due to poor weather, you’ll be offered a different date or a full refund.
